Damien Harris runs 64 yards for TD as Patriots get jump on Bills

The weather outside is frightful at the New England Patriots’ road game with the Buffalo Bills Monday night.

The only thing way to keep warm would be to run as fast as you can to break a sweat.

That’s what Damien Harris did in a windswept stadium in the first quarter.

After a Buffalo turnover, Harris took a handoff from Mac Jones, ran into the wind, and was gone. The 64-yard run was the longest of Harris’ career.

With the conditions as bad as they are, Bill Belichick wisely decided to go for a 2-point conversion.

Brandon Bolden took a pitch from Jones and found his way into the end zone.

It was 8-0 for the visitors.
